为了账号安全,请及时绑定邮箱和手机立即绑定

用于 AngularJS 和 Spring 启动应用程序的 CORS 域 cookie

用于 AngularJS 和 Spring 启动应用程序的 CORS 域 cookie

守着一只汪 2021-06-18 19:43:48
目前我正在使用 AngularJS 1.6 ( http://localhost:8000 ) 和 Spring Boot ( http://localhost:8080 )构建一个应用程序。当用户登录时,spring boot api会在响应中添加一个cookie,我可以在浏览器中看到这个cookie。然后在另一个获取用户的请求中,我的后端代码使用httpServletRequest.getCookies()获取cookie,但它总是返回null。当我使用jsp和spring boot时,效果很好。所以我想知道这是否是跨域问题。在后端,我已经添加了配置:response.setHeader("Access-Control-Allow-Origin", request.getHeader("Origin"));response.setHeader("Access-Control-Allow-Credentials", "true");response.setHeader("Access-Control-Allow-Methods", "POST, GET, OPTIONS, DELETE");response.setHeader("Access-Control-Max-Age", "3600");response.setHeader("Access-Control-Allow-Headers", "Content-Type, Accept, X-Requested-With, remember-me");谁能给我一些建议?
查看完整描述

1 回答

  • 1 回答
  • 0 关注
  • 90 浏览

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信